    What would be considered a few must have mods?

  • Options
    vamenvamen Registered User regular
    For me, it is stuff like Skyshards and Lorebooks (for showing those on your map). In a single player game I'd enjoy finding them on my own, but not in a MMO.
    If you want to do crafting writs, the Lazy Writ Crafter is 100% essential.
    Advanced Filters I like for being able to sort your inv a bit better. Instead of only being able to look at "weapons", you can filter by bows, 1h, daggers, 2h, staff, etc. Same goes for the other category of items.
    MiniMap by Fyrakin if you like mini-maps.

    Those are the ones that come to mind for me. I could check my add-on list when I get home to see if there are any more I'd highly recommend.
